Advancement of On-line Poker Tournaments
On-line poker tournaments appeared in the belated 1990s as internet-based poker spaces began to gain traction. Sites like Planet Poker and Paradise Poker pioneered the thought of digital poker competitions. However, minimal technology and connectivity posed difficulties, resulting in a somewhat crude video gaming experience.
In the long run, developments in pc software technology and internet infrastructure greatly improved the web poker tournament experience. User-friendly interfaces, enhanced graphics, and advanced formulas transformed virtual poker into a high-quality, practical experience. The accessibility to secure transaction practices also boosted the confidence of individuals, attracting a more substantial player base.

Challenges and Controversies
Despite their success, on-line poker tournaments haven't been resistant to difficulties and controversies. A typical issue could be the chance of fraudulence and collusion among players, impairing the stability of game. Numerous systems have implemented measures, such as advanced level formulas and keeping track of systems, to identify and avoid cheating. But these problems continue steadily to pose a threat on authenticity of on-line poker tournaments.
